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)
PPE is a critical component of workplace safety. When working with carpet stretchers, the following PPE should be worn:
- Steel-toed boots: Protects feet from heavy objects and sharp edges.
- Work gloves: Provides grip and protection for hands while handling tools and flooring.
- Safety glasses: Protects eyes from debris and flying particles.
- Hearing protection: Prevents damage from loud noises and vibrations.
- Fully enclosed footwear: Prevents slipping and injury while working on uneven or slippery surfaces.
Wearing PPE not only protects you but also prevents the spread of dirt, dust, and other contaminants that can cause skin irritation and respiratory problems.
Ergonomics and Physical Demands
Carpet stretchers can be physically demanding, especially when working with heavy-duty equipment. To avoid fatigue and injury:
- Take regular breaks: Rest and stretch every 30-60 minutes to maintain flexibility and prevent strain.
- Adapt to work pace: Adjust your work pace to avoid exhaustion and maintain productivity.
- Use proper lifting techniques: Lift heavy objects correctly to avoid straining your back and shoulders.
- Stay hydrated and energized: Drink plenty of water and eat nutritious snacks to maintain energy levels.
A well-designed workspace can also help prevent ergonomic injuries. Ensure that your work area is well-ventilated, has adequate lighting, and maintains a comfortable temperature.

Benefits of Routine Carpet Stretcher Maintenance

Regular maintenance of carpet stretchers is essential to extend their lifespan and ensure optimal performance. By following a routine maintenance schedule, you can prevent costly repairs, improve efficiency, and increase customer satisfaction.
Improved Performance
Routine maintenance helps to keep the carpet stretcher in top working condition. Properly maintained carpet stretchers are less likely to malfunction or break down, reducing downtime and allowing you to complete jobs more efficiently.
– Proper alignment: Regularly checking and adjusting the carpet stretcher’s alignment ensures that it operates smoothly and evenly, preventing damage to the carpet and underlying floor.
– Lubrication: Lubricating moving parts, such as the stretcher’s rollers and wheels, helps to reduce friction and prevent wear and tear on the equipment.
– Cleaning: Regularly cleaning the carpet stretcher, including the rollers, wheels, and other components, prevents the buildup of dirt and debris that can cause malfunctions.

What types of carpet stretchers are available?
There are various types of carpet stretchers available, including manual, power, and knee-kicking stretchers. Each type has its own unique features and benefits, and the right one for you will depend on your specific needs and preferences.
How do I choose the right carpet stretcher for my needs?
To choose the right carpet stretcher, consider factors such as the type of flooring you have, the size of the area to be stretched, and your own physical capabilities.
